How to Make Lemon Glazed Cookies
Place the confectioner’s sugar in a sieve., Combine the confectioner’s sugar, milk, vanilla extract, lemon juice and lemon extract in a mixing bowl and beat the mixture well with a handheld mixer or stand mixer with a paddle attachment., Spread a...
Step-by-Step Guide
-
Step 1: Place the confectioner’s sugar in a sieve.
Whisk the sugar inside the sieve, pushing it through the mesh.
Discard any remaining lumps. , If the glaze is not thin enough, add an additional 1/2 teaspoon of milk.
Continue adding milk in 1/2-teaspoon increments until the glaze has the consistency of cold honey. ,, The glaze should set after about 1 minute if it’s at the right consistency. , -
